Esplanade rules: why you can’t just park up on the site
For access and safety reasons, parking on the esplanade of Jubelpark is prohibited (and this restriction has expanded over time, including for buses and during events). Access is limited to specific cases such as people with a disabled parking card and suppliers (typically only for loading/unloading). These permitted vehicles must follow the on-site access procedure at the barrier.

Street parking vs public garages around Jubelpark
Outside the restricted esplanade area, you’ll mainly rely on two public options: street parking (paid meters) around the surrounding streets, and public garages in the nearby neighborhoods. Street spaces can be easier to spot in quieter moments, but availability can drop fast close to busy arrival and event times.
If you want to avoid the uncertainty of street meters, consider public garages in the vicinity of Menapiërsstraat / Grote Haagstraat (Etterbeek area) or parking around Tongerenstraat (Sint-Lambrechts-Woluwe area). Brussels LEZ: check your car before you drive in
Brussels operates a Low Emission Zone (LEZ). If your vehicle doesn’t meet the requirements, you may need to arrange the correct access option (for example a day pass) or use alternatives rather than driving in expecting the same access as any other day. Before setting off, check the LEZ rules for your vehicle so your parking plan doesn’t get disrupted at entry.
